Race Rules & Regulations:


Driving Aids: Prohibited except for Driving Line and ABS.
Tyre/Fuel Consumption - Normal
Damage - Light
Slipstream - Weak
Penalties - Off
Boost - Off
Grip - Real

Two approx. 20-minute races per week. Drivers', Teams', Manufacturers' and Independents' Championships.

Race 1 grid determined by reverse championship order, and will be completed manually in the lounge. There must be no chat during the grid procedure. All drivers must wait in the pits until called.
Race 2 grid will be set to reversed based on Race 1 results.

Mandatory pit-stops and pit windows. 2 wheels must be inside the pit exit line as you leave pit lane. If there is no line, keep left/right or ensure your exit is safe. Pit entry is free from restriction, so long as any kind of incident is avoided.

2 wheels on track at all times. No exceptions!

This series uses the GTP OLR Rules for acceptable conduct in racing, and these must be followed at all times!

Penalty System & Stewards:

Stewards are rolo912011, killa_kandy and skengdigi. Please PM the stewards via GTPlanet or PSN regarding on-track incidents. Do NOT publicly address the issue with the other driver(s) involved.

You will be issued a warning if your driving is perceived to be unacceptable in a certain incident - this means you are automatically given 2 penalty points.

You will be banned for one race meeting if you earn 6 penalty points during the season. (i.e. 3 warnings)

You will be banned for the rest of the season if you earn 12 penalty points during the season. (i.e. 6 warnings)

Time penalties are not normally associated with a warning, but it is at the stewards' discretion. If you have already received a warning during a race, you will be issued time penalties for any further rule breaks during that race (of at least 5 seconds each).

Pit infringements are penalised by time penalties - pitting too early or too late incurs a 10-second penalty, and crossing the pit exit line incurs a 5-second penalty (at least 10 seconds if this causes an incident).

Off-track behaviours can also be penalised. Please respect other drivers off the track (on GTP or PSN), as well as on it. Championship points in all trophies can be deducted if a drivers' behaviour is considered disrespectful or offensive. There are no maximum limits to the points deductions!
